Sarasota and Siesta Key: The Gulf Coast Gem

Sarasota consistently ranks as one of the top destinations for luxury real estate in Florida. The new construction homes here often feature Mediterranean-inspired architecture with open-concept layouts that maximize natural light. Siesta Key, known for its quartz-crystal sand, offers a more laid-back atmosphere while still providing access to upscale dining and cultural venues. Buyers can expect properties ranging from $800,000 to over $3 million, depending on proximity to the water and lot size. The neighborhood amenities in this area include private beach access, resort-style pools, and tennis courts.

The investment ROI in Sarasota is supported by strong property appreciation rates, which have averaged 8-10% annually over the past five years. The local economy is diversified, with a robust healthcare sector and a thriving arts scene, ensuring long-term demand. For those seeking a balance between tranquility and cultural vibrancy, this region offers an compelling proposition.

St. Augustine: Historic Charm Meets Modern Design

St. Augustine offers a unique blend of historic charm and modern convenience. New construction homes in this area often incorporate elements of Spanish colonial architecture while integrating contemporary features like smart home technology and energy-efficient systems. The neighborhoods along the coast, such as Vilano Beach and Crescent Beach, provide a more relaxed pace of life compared to the bustling markets further south.

Prices for new construction in St. Augustine are generally more accessible than in Sarasota or Naples, with many homes ranging from $500,000 to $1 million. This makes it an attractive option for families and retirees seeking value without sacrificing quality of life. The area’s rich history and growing culinary scene add to its appeal, while ongoing infrastructure improvements are enhancing connectivity to Jacksonville and other major cities.

Regulatory Considerations for Coastal Properties

Navigating the regulatory landscape is a critical step in purchasing coastal real estate. Florida has specific laws governing development near the shoreline to protect natural resources and ensure public access. Understanding these regulations can prevent costly surprises down the road.

Zoning Laws and Building Restrictions

Coastal counties enforce strict zoning laws that dictate building heights, setbacks from the waterline, and lot coverage ratios. These rules are designed to preserve viewsheds and minimize environmental impact. For new construction homes, developers must obtain permits that comply with these regulations, which can affect design flexibility and timelines.

Short-Term Rental Regulations

If you plan to use your property as an investment rental, be aware that many coastal communities have enacted restrictions on short-term rentals (e.g., Airbnb). Some counties require licenses or limit the number of rental days per year. Always verify local ordinances before purchasing if rental income is part of your strategy.

HOA Covenants and Restrictions

Most new construction communities are governed by homeowners’ associations (HOAs) that enforce rules regarding exterior paint colors, landscaping, parking, and noise levels. While these covenants maintain property values, they can also limit your freedom to make changes. Review all HOA documents carefully before closing.
